The helicopter rotors are in a co-axial configuration with each of two counter-rotating rotors having a diameter of 1.21 m. The rotors are made from lightweight carbon composites, with the shape and twist tailored for the low Reynolds number flow regime of the helicopter (see Koning et al. 2024). Each rotor is ...
